Assessment of health-related quality of life, cognitive, physical and psychological impairments in critically ill adults after status epilepticus (POSEIDON 2): protocol for a multicentre longitudinal study

Introduction

Status epilepticus (SE) in adults is a serious neurological emergency that can lead to high morbidity and mortality rates. Although functional outcomes are often assessed using general scoring systems, limited data on health-related quality of life (HRQoL) in patients admitted to intensive care units (ICUs) are still limited. Furthermore, comprehensive evaluations of patient-reported physical, cognitive, mental health and psychological outcomes are lacking in this population. POSEIDON 2 aims to assess HRQoL and cognitive, physical and psychological impairments at 3 and 12 months after ICU discharge following SE and quantify caregiver burden.

Methods and analysis

POSEIDON 2 is a prospective, multicentre, longitudinal study conducted in 19 French ICUs. The study combines data from the SE ICTAL Registry with data from patients who survived admission to the ICU for SE, who will be recruited for the study. The study also includes patient-reported outcome (PRO) data collected 3 (M3) and 12 (M12) months after discharge from the ICU using validated instruments. The Zarit scale will be used to measure the burden on caregivers at M3 and M12. The primary endpoint is the prevalence of overall HRQOL impairment at M3 and M12, as defined by dichotomous scores on the physical and mental components of the 36-Item Short Form Health Survey compared with those of the general population. Secondary endpoints include domain-specific impairments, such as cognitive function, dependence, mental health and patient experiences. The sample size has been calculated based on an estimated prevalence of 75% for HRQoL impairment, with a planned sample size of 140 patients.

Ethics and dissemination

The POSEIDON 2 study protocol received ethical approval from the ethics committee ‘Comité de Protection des Personnes Ouest VI’ on 5 October 2023 (#2023-A01223-42). The study is conducted in accordance with the Declaration of Helsinki, Good Clinical Practice and the regulatory requirements of France. Written informed consent is obtained from participants, who are able to decline participation or withdraw from the study at any time. Findings will be disseminated through publication in peer-reviewed journals and presentations at scientific conferences.

Trial registration number

NCT06100978.

PERIGENOMED-CLINICS 1--the first study on feasibility, acceptability and psychosocial impact of PERIGENOMED: a pilot project aimed at providing initial concrete evidence on the relevance of panel-based genome sequencing for newborn screening (NBS) in Fran

Introduction

International pilot projects focusing on next-generation sequencing in newborn screening (NBS), that is, genomic NBS (gNBS), have been established thanks to continuous therapeutic progress and the massive development of new genetic technologies with rapidly decreasing costs. Given the highly encouraging results of the French SeDeN project regarding anticipated acceptability among professionals and parents, it is now appropriate to launch a similar pilot project in France, in collaboration with other international initiatives under the International Consortium on Newborn Sequencing framework.

Methods and analysis

PERIGENOMED is a large-scale project designed to provide the first concrete evidence on the relevance of gNBS in France. It includes two clinical trials. We present here the design chosen for the first clinical trial (PERIGENOMED-CLINICS 1). PERIGENOMED-CLINICS 1 aims to assess the feasibility, real-world acceptability, psychosocial impact and organisational pathways of panel-based genomic newborn screening in France, involving 2500 participants. Solo-GS targeting two lists of gene–disease dyads responsible for treatable (list 1; 400 genes, 171 diseases/group of diseases) or actionable (list 2 optional; 407 genes, 218 diseases/group of diseases) rare and severe early-onset diseases will be proposed in five health institutions. Ancillary social and impact studies will also be included.

Ethics and dissemination

All study procedures have been reviewed and approved by relevant French ethics committees and regulatory authorities (CPP Est II-2024-A02224-43, 1 January 2025). Results of the project will be disseminated through peer-reviewed publications, national and international conferences, and public engagement initiatives, in coordination with stakeholders.

Trial registration number

NCT06875089.
